Types of Safety Alert Systems: A Comprehensive Overview
Safety alert systems for lone workers have evolved significantly over the years, driven by a growing awareness of the unique risks faced by individuals working alone. These systems not only enhance personal safety but also play a crucial role in risk management for organizations. Understanding the various types of safety alert systems is essential for selecting the most effective solution tailored to specific work environments and scenarios.
One notable example among these tools is the Loudest Self Defense Keychain Alarm, designed to provide immediate attention-grabbing alerts. This compact device can emit loud alarms, making it an effective deterrent against potential threats. Data from various studies suggest that high-decibel alarms (typically above 100 dB) can startle assailants and alert nearby colleagues or emergency services. The keychain design makes it easily portable, ensuring workers can carry it with them at all times without compromising mobility.
Other types of systems include GPS tracking devices linked to emergency response networks, allowing for real-time location monitoring and rapid assistance dispatch. Additionally, smart watches equipped with fall detection sensors and automatic alert functionality offer another layer of protection. These advanced technologies leverage both hardware and software innovations to provide comprehensive safety coverage. For instance, some devices incorporate AI algorithms that learn user behavior patterns, enabling them to detect anomalies indicative of distress or an unexpected situation.
When implementing a safety alert system, organizations should consider factors like work environment, potential risks, communication infrastructure, and budget constraints. Regular training and awareness programs for employees can significantly enhance the effectiveness of these systems. Moreover, integrating multiple alert methods—such as alarms, GPS tracking, and smart watch notifications—can create a robust safety net, ensuring that workers receive timely assistance in various scenarios.

Implementation Strategies: Ensuring Effective Use in the Field
Implementing effective safety alert systems for lone workers requires a strategic approach to ensure their successful adoption and use. One key tool gaining traction is the Loudest Self Defense Keychain Alarm—a compact, powerful device designed to deter threats and signal distress. To maximize its impact, organizations should integrate this technology into comprehensive strategies that address training, communication protocols, and workplace culture.
For instance, a study by the National Safety Council found that 70% of workplace injuries occur when workers are alone. This underscores the urgency for implementing safety measures tailored to lone workers. Training sessions should educate employees on using the alarm effectively, including scenarios where it’s appropriate to activate and how to follow up with emergency services. Regular drills can reinforce these practices, ensuring workers are prepared in high-stress situations.
Furthermore, establishing clear communication protocols is vital. Employers should equip lone workers with dedicated communication devices and teach them to use them proficiently. This includes not only reporting safety incidents but also daily check-ins with supervisors or colleagues. Incorporating the alarm into a broader safety management system allows for real-time tracking of worker locations and alerts, enhancing overall safety.
Promoting a culture that prioritizes safety is equally important. Leadership should openly discuss the risks associated with working alone and emphasize the importance of personal safety devices like the Loudest Self Defense Keychain Alarm. Incentives or recognition programs for proactive safety measures can encourage workers to embrace these tools. By combining technological advancements with robust training, clear communication, and a supportive workplace culture, organizations can significantly enhance the safety of their lone workers.
